💥 Robotface worked with @pixel.melbourne to deliver this spot for @officeworks. Our Bolt motion control camera robot was brought in to build a circular move around multiple talent in multiple locations. A ‘wave’ motion was introduced also, where the camera raises and lowers throughout the orbit also, to add more visual nuance.
🕹 Lit beautifully by @edwardgoldner and directed by @maximusmilla, the piece was shot on a ARRI Mini LF. Where once upon a time one might have approached this project with circular tracks in mind to travel a camera around the talent, the robot arm was the more practical choice as it was able to reach across bench tops, desks, coffee tables and beds, where a traditional tracks setup would have been impossible - not to mention also the system can control the exact timings required for each slow and fast pass, so every shot could fit perfectly into the final edit.
